首页 > 其他分享 >WPS二次开发专题:快速了解WPS SDK功能

WPS二次开发专题:快速了解WPS SDK功能

时间:2024-03-29 14:29:22浏览次数:24  
标签:打开文档 能力 WPS 场景 文档 二次开发 SDK

   作者持续关注WPS二次开发专题系列,持续为大家带来更多有价值的WPS开发技术细节,如果能够帮助到您,请帮忙来个一键三连,更多问题请联系我(QQ:250325397)

   作者通过深度测试使用了WPS SDK提供的Demo,现将一些常用效果录制下来,方便大家快速了解WPS SDK功能

能力概览

查询WPS官方文档:快速体验WPS SDK接入 文档发现WPS SDK基础开放能力

文档打开能力:

普通打开方式(打开)并实现文档数据回传

以只读方式打开文档

只读方式打开的稳定,不能进行编辑操作,适合于只能查看文档,不能修改文档的场景

以阅读方式打开文档

以阅读模式打开的文档,文档直接进入沉浸式阅读模式,能够有更好的阅读体验,尤其对于一些文档会员投屏场景

以编辑方式打开文档

以编辑方式打开文档,文档直接进入编辑,简化文档编辑操作

文档创建(新建)能力

支持Word,Excel,PPT 三种类型文档新建能力

获取WPS文档能力

该能力能够使用WPS SDK相关接口调用WPS文档选择器,能够选择设备本地文档,WPS文档,WPS云文档等各种类型文档, 非常适合第三方需要获取WPS文档数据的场景,如文档打印场景

更多能力效果展示,待后文分晓,如果能够帮助到您,请动动发财小手,来个一键三连

标签:打开文档,能力,WPS,场景,文档,二次开发,SDK
From: https://blog.csdn.net/weixin_51832365/article/details/137137201

相关文章

  • pocosdk的接入
    Unity3D接入PocoSDKsupportsUnity3Dversion4&5andabove,ngui&ugui&fairygui,C#onlyfornow.Clonesourcecodefrompoco-sdkrepo.复制Unity3D文件夹到你的项目文件夹,一般在assets下.Ifyouareusingngui,justdeletethesubfolderUnity3D/u......
  • 【Revit二次开发】创建建筑柱并旋转
    创建建筑柱参考:https://www.cnblogs.com/redcode/p/18100979建筑柱创建后再进行旋转,参考官方文档:https://help.autodesk.com/view/RVT/2014/ENU/?guid=GUID-B1C87D72-CAA5-4311-929C-CFC9B5480D24示例如下:ElementTransformUtils.RotateElement(doc,instance.Id,Rvt.Get......
  • 【Revit二次开发】创建建筑柱
    出处https://forums.autodesk.com/t5/revit-api-forum/how-to-create-a-column/m-p/8586697问题//GetaColumntypefromRevitFilteredElementCollectorcollector=newFilteredElementCollector(doc);collector.OfClass(typeof(FamilySymbol)).OfCategory(BuiltInCateg......
  • 基于 MCSDK5.4.8 电机库修改两电阻采样方法
    1.前言在当前使用的电机电阻采样方式中分为单电阻,双电阻,三电阻三种方式,其中在STMCSDK5.4库中支持了两种采样方式,单电阻和三电阻,在市面还存在另外一种采样方式,即双电阻采样,本文讨论的是如何修改现有驱动库支持该种采样方式。2.电流双电阻采样机理图1.双电阻采样结......
  • HarmonyOS SDK 闭源开放能力 —Scan Kit
    1.问题描述ScanKit扫描专用底层码流接口需要鉴权,鉴权失败后功能还能用吗?解决方案如果已经申请过白名单,因为异常导致的鉴权失败会优先放通,保障业务成功。2.问题描述调用ScanKit扫描专用底层码流接口会不会将二维码直接解出来?解决方案不会解析用户数据,ScanKit接口只会检测......
  • NX二次开发:切换应用模块
    一、概述    最近将唐工的教学视频基本上看完了,收获很大;昨天NX二次开发学习群中,有小伙伴说在从建模模块切换到加工模块是说有问题,我尝试了一下录制的代码,确实有BUG,调试了一下,找到了一种方法,做以下笔记,防止忘记。最近感觉学的内容有点多,不知怎么回事总是记忆不清。二......
  • HarmonyOS SDK 闭源开放能力 —IAP Kit
    1.问题描述根据https://developer.huawei.com/consumer/cn/doc/harmonyos-references/iap-data-model-0000001736334358#section260562820380文档中的描述,purchaseOrderId是必选现,具体一笔订单中对应的购买订单号ID。请问purchaseOrderId可以唯一标识一笔订单吗?每个订单的purcha......
  • WPS二次开发系列:打印流程大突破!Android 如何一步获取WPS内文档
    前言当前市面上几乎所有的打印软件都支持WPS/微信/QQ/钉钉的文档进行打印,但是其实现方案均为需要引导用户进入对应的app选择分享或发送到打印app进行打印,其根本原因在于打印app无法直接获取到WPS/微信/QQ/钉钉等应用内的文档列表,且由于现有的android11之后的文件架构,更是无法......
  • WPS二次开发系列:如何对打开文档路径FileUri授权
    1.什么是FileProvider若要安全地将应用中的文件提供给其他应用,您需要配置应用,以内容URI的形式提供文件的安全句柄。AndroidFileProvider组件会根据您在XML中指定的内容生成文件的内容URI。这部分知识是AndroidFileProvider通用知识,详细请参考FileProvider2......
  • Dapr微服务应用开发系列2:Hello World与SDK初接触
    HelloWorldDapr应用的HelloWorld其实和其他的HelloWorld一样简单:首先用你喜欢的语言和框架创建一个HelloWorld程序。比如在.NET5下,就可以简单的这样实现 dotnetnewconsole-odapr-hello-world只是运行这个HelloWorld不是直接启动程序,而是通过Dapr来启动:daprrun--a......